Aston Villa claimed their fifth win in six Premier League games with a cushty victory over Luton Town at Villa Park.
John McGinn opened the scoring in the primary half together with his fourth aim of the season, controlling the ball from a nook earlier than firing into the again of the online.
Moussa Diaby added a second quickly after the break as he drove dwelling from contained in the field, and the ahead was instrumental in the third.
He used his tempo to chase a ball excessive earlier than his cross was turned in by Luton captain Tom Lockyer for an personal aim.
Luton by no means seemed like getting something from the sport and didn’t handle a shot on aim till the hour mark, when Ross Barkley despatched a rising effort from distance nicely over the bar.
But they did get a comfort late on in uncommon circumstances as a header by Villa defender Ezri Konsa bounced again off the bar and in off goalkeeper Emi Martinez.
The win means Villa have a powerful 22 factors from 10 Premier League games as they proceed their nice kind below supervisor Unai Emery.
Defeat for Luton, in the meantime, leaves them in the relegation zone and one level from security.
Fortress Villa Park
Teams can usually discover it troublesome to regulate to the short turnaround between games in Europe and the Premier League, however Aston Villa look like thriving on it.
Emery’s aspect adopted a 4-1 thrashing of West Ham final Sunday with a victory by the same scoreline at AZ Alkmaar on Thursday.
And they confirmed no indicators of fatigue as they continued their spectacular kind at dwelling.
This victory was their twelfth in a row at Villa Park, with that run seeing them rating 34 targets and conceding simply six.
“We all the time wish to rating extra targets, we wish to win with clear sheets,” Emery informed BBC Sport.
“The most essential [thing] for us is to try to get good performances and try to be constant and never be below this stage of efficiency for 90 minutes.
“Today was a vital match. We tried to be constant in our gameplan. We revered them as a result of they received at Everton and drew at Nottingham Forest.”
Toothless Hatters
Luton have been higher on the highway than at dwelling in the Premier League following promotion, successful at Everton earlier than drawing at Nottingham Forest in their earlier outing.
That recreation on the City Ground noticed them battle again from two targets all the way down to earn some extent, however a fightback by no means seemed on the playing cards in this recreation.
They struggled to create any probabilities of be aware towards a Villa aspect in formidable kind, significantly at dwelling.
Unfortunately for Luton it doesn’t get any simpler with a house recreation towards Liverpool up subsequent, earlier than they journey to Manchester United.
“Villa are an excellent staff who’re in an amazing second, very assured and really clear in what they wish to do. They made it very powerful for us, however good studying I might say for us,” Luton boss Rob Edwards mentioned.
“We will come up towards groups like this who’re in good kind, and there have been occasions after we did issues nicely. There are bits for us to study and enhance on.
“This recreation was by no means going to outline our season, however now we have to verify it makes us higher.”
